To support applications involving multiple MMI circuit packs, the appropriate 
MMI circuit packs must be synchronized with one another. One such circuit pack 
is designated as the master sync source, which provides the synchronization 
signal onto the TDM bus. The other MMI circuit packs in the system listen to this 
signal.
This test monitors this synchronization state. The test fails if the MMI circuit pack 
is not in sync. The test passes with auxiliary code 1100 if the MMI circuit pack is 
in sync and is providing the synchronization signal for the system. The test also 
passes with an auxiliary code of 1101 if the MMI circuit pack is in sync and 
listening to the sync signal. MMI circuit packs do not lose the synchronization 
signal unless an MMI circuit pack is either pulled out of the system or reset by 
using a technician command.
Test #1122 runs when the long option of the test board command is entered, 
initiating the recovery of synchronization. Test #1123 runs when the short option 
of the test board command is entered, giving the status of the synchronization. 
You need not necessarily run the long option since synchronization signal 
recovery should be taking place within software running in the background. Use 
the long option only if synchronization is not established within 5 minutes of 
investigating the problem.
Table 10-286. TEST #1122/1123 MMI Synchronization Status Test
Error 
Code
Test 
Result Description/Recommendation
ABORT Internal system error. This is an abnormal abort.
1. Retry the command at 1-minute intervals a maximum of 5 times.
2000 ABORT A response to the test was not received from the MMI circuit pack within the 
allowable time period.
1. If this result occurs repeatedly and the MMI circuit pack is idle, reset the 
circuit pack using busyout board PCSS, then reset board PCSS, 
followed by release board PCSS.
2. Rerun the test; if the same result occurs again, replace the MMI circuit 
pack.
2012 ABORT Internal system error
2100 ABORT Could not allocate the necessary resources to run this test. This is an 
abnormal abort.
1. Retry the command at 1-minute intervals a maximum of 5 times.
